Answer:
12/13
Step-by-step explanation:
A probability is the number of desired outcomes over the total number of outcomes.
Assuming that this is a standard deck of playing cards, there will be 52 cards, and there will be 4 "4" cards.
First, find the number of desired outcomes, and put it over the total number of outcomes.
Out of the total number of outcomes (52), there are 4 outcomes that are not wanted, hence the equation is:
52 - 4 = 48
So out of the 52 possible outcomes, 48 are desired. Set up the fraction and
simplify:
48/52
/4 /4
= 12/13
